Huawei P Smart (2021) is a little bit better than the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, with a global score of 79.2 against 77.2. The Huawei P Smart (2021) is a newer device than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, but it is somewhat heavier and a little bit thicker. Both of these phones work with Android OS (operating system), but the Huawei P Smart (2021) has an older 10 version and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ro has Android 8.1 Oreo.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ro features a bit better looking display than Huawei P Smart (2021), because although it has a quite lower 1080 x 2280 resolution and a little bit smaller display, it also counts with a little greater screen pixel density. The Huawei P Smart (2021) counts with a much better memory capacity for apps and games than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has 64 GB more internal memory capacity and a SD extension slot that holds up to 512 GB.
The Huawei P Smart (2021) counts with a bit superior CPU than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, although it has a lower amount of RAM memory, they both have 8 processing cores. Huawei P Smart (2021) counts with a lot better camera than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has a back camera with a way better 48 mega-pixels resolution, a larger camera aperture to capture better low-light photography and video, a much higher video resolution and a much bigger sensor providing a much higher image quality.
Huawei P Smart (2021) has better battery lifetime than Xiaomi Redmi Note 6 Pro, because it has a 25% greater battery size.
